Lighter spices are added last, and spices with strong flavour should be added first,” he said. Some spices are added at the end as a flavouring - those are typically heated in a pan with ghee or cooking oil before being added to a dish. “Our spices blend food to extract the nutrients and bind them in a palatable form. Indian spices from different regions are used in as many ways - as whole, chopped, ground, roasted, sautéed, fried, and as a toppings - explained chef Anees Khan, founder, Star Anise Wok.
